  • Kinetic Flow -
    George Legrady's work consists of a series of vibrantly colored, 14' x 22' 6" porcelain enameled steel panels on the angled concrete wall above the staircase and escalator unit at the entrance to LA City College station. Algorithmically generated

  • The biopoem "Erratum I" is what Kac calls a "biotope", that is, a living work that changes in response to internal metabolism and environmental conditions, including temperature, relative humidity, airflow, and light levels in the exhibition space.
